Abu Dhabi’s Nutri-Mark: New Front-of-Pack Nutrition Labels for Healthier Choices

Abu Dhabi is rolling out a pioneering front-of-pack nutrition labelling system called “Nutri-Mark” designed to help consumers make smarter, healthier food purchasing decisions and prompt food companies to improve the nutritional quality of their products. The initiative is part of a broader effort to address rising obesity rates and chronic disease risks, offering clear, easy-to-understand information at a glance.

What is Abu Dhabi’s Nutri-Mark and how it works

Nutri-Mark is a grading system that uses letters from A to E to rate a food product’s nutritional quality, with A (dark green) indicating the highest nutritional value and E (red) the lowest. The colour-coded, front-of-package label helps shoppers quickly compare similar products within the same category, such as baked goods, dairy, oils, beverages and children’s food.This approach simplifies the complex tables and ingredient lists that often confuse consumers, re-framing nutritional information into a clear, understandable format that supports everyday choices.

Abu Dhabi’s Nutri-Mark timeline: From voluntary to mandatory

The Nutri-Mark system was first introduced late in 2024 and is currently in a voluntary adoption phase, where manufacturers have been encouraged to implement the label early and rethink product formulations. However, mandatory labelling requirements for specific food categories have already taken effect from June 1, 2025, as part of Abu Dhabi’s regulatory framework.From that date, items sold in supermarkets that fall into key categories including baked goods, oils, dairy, beverages and children’s food, must display a Nutri-Mark grade or face removal from shelves and potential fines. Over time, authorities plan to expand the system to cover all food products sold in the emirate, making Nutri-Mark a standard part of packaging across the market.

Nutri-Mark is designed not only for clarity but also to promote healthier eating habits at a population level. Officials said that current obesity statistics, with high percentages of overweight and obese adults and children, highlight the need for better nutritional transparency to support health decisions.Rather than simply indicating “good” or “bad” foods, the grading system lets shoppers compare items within the same category so they can choose products with better nutritional profiles, such as lower salt, fats or sugars. This mode of categorisation closely resembles similar European systems adapted to local context and tailored for public health goals.

Impact of Abu Dhabi’s Nutri-Mark on food manufacturers

The rollout of Nutri-Mark has already prompted several brands to reformulate products ahead of the mandatory phase so they can achieve higher grades, typically by reducing sugar, salt or unhealthy fats and enhancing fibre, protein or micronutrient content. Authorities, led by the Abu Dhabi Quality and Conformity Council (ADQCC) and the Abu Dhabi Public Health Centre (ADPHC), are supporting this shift by offering clear standards, technical guidance and inspection systems to verify label accuracy.In some cases, products that carry inaccurate Nutri-Mark grades can be withdrawn from shelves, underscoring that the initiative is not merely informational but part of a compliance-linked quality regime. To further empower consumers, Abu Dhabi has integrated Nutri-Mark with digital platforms such as the TAMM app, allowing shoppers to scan product barcodes and instantly receive nutritional grades and insights, even when physical labels are still transitioning.This digital scanning functionality complements physical labels, making the system more dynamic and accessible — particularly for tech-savvy shoppers and families making quick shopping decisions.

Abu Dhabi’s Nutri-Mark with a broader health-first strategy

Nutri-Mark forms part of Abu Dhabi’s larger Healthy Living Strategy, which focuses on preventive health measures, reducing the prevalence of obesity and non-communicable diseases, and increasing overall community well-being through informed choice and accountability. Officials have highlighted that simply offering information is not enough. The goal is to shift food environments so that healthier options become the default choice for consumers while encouraging industry reformulation and competition on quality, not just price or taste.

Abu Dhabi’s Nutri-Mark initiative represents one of the most progressive food labelling reforms in the region, combining simple, graded nutrition labels with digital tools and public health goals. As it moves from voluntary adoption into mandatory requirements, starting with key product categories, Nutri-Mark aims to reshape both consumer behaviour and industry standards, making healthier eating easier and more transparent for everyone across the emirate.
